Jumeirah at Etihad Towers
Lush lodgings at the heart of the city
In the city centre, the 382-room hotel is housed in the iconic five-spired complex. Welcoming guests with 382 well-appointed rooms and suites, the design is lush and plush, with oriental ornaments and heavy furniture. The private beach is quite a temptation, despite the construction. Dining options are various, but the refreshment bar on the 72nd-floor observation deck, with its views over the city and the gulf, is a unique feature.
